EXCEEDS logo
Exceeds
Mariam Almesfer

PROFILE

Mariam Almesfer

Maria Almesfer contributed to prestodb/presto and facebookincubator/velox by building and enhancing data connector features, focusing on geospatial and JSON data type support, security patching, and compatibility improvements. She implemented GEOMETRY and GEOGRAPHY type handling for MySQL and PostgreSQL connectors, enabling seamless spatial analytics, and added JSON data type support for MongoDB integration. Maria addressed security vulnerabilities by upgrading dependencies and maintaining client interoperability. Her work included refactoring for Nessie integration and expanding test coverage for Spark SQL compatibility in Velox. Using Java, C++, and SQL, she delivered robust, maintainable solutions that improved data interoperability, security, and testing reliability.

Overall Statistics

Feature vs Bugs

83%Features

Repository Contributions

6Total
Bugs
1
Commits
6
Features
5
Lines of code
1,591
Activity Months6

Work History

February 2026

1 Commits • 1 Features

Feb 1, 2026

February 2026 monthly summary highlighting key features delivered, major bugs fixed, overall impact, and demonstrated technologies. Focused on improving reliability and business value through targeted test coverage for ANSI decimal-to-string casting in Velox to ensure Spark compatibility, with no functional changes required.

July 2025

1 Commits • 1 Features

Jul 1, 2025

Month: 2025-07 — Focused on Nessie integration compatibility in prestodb/presto with tangible business value: increased stability, faster feature adoption, and reduced maintenance risk for Nessie-enabled workloads.

June 2025

1 Commits • 1 Features

Jun 1, 2025

June 2025: Key geospatial capability delivered in prestodb/presto. Read support for PostgreSQL GEOMETRY and GEOGRAPHY types added via GeometryUtils (binary-to-text) and integrated into StandardColumnMappings for MySQL and PostgreSQL clients. Documentation updated to reflect new type mappings. No major bugs fixed this month. Business impact: enables seamless geospatial analytics on Postgres-backed data sources and expands data-type coverage. Technical impact: improved maintainability and reuse via GeometryUtils and cross-client mappings. Technologies/skills demonstrated: Java, Presto connector architecture, binary/text conversion, mapping integrations, and documentation tooling.

May 2025

1 Commits • 1 Features

May 1, 2025

Concise monthly summary for 2025-05 focusing on delivering business value and technical achievements for prestodb/presto.

April 2025

1 Commits • 1 Features

Apr 1, 2025

April 2025 monthly summary for prestodb/presto: Delivered GEOMETRY data type support in the MySQL connector, enabling end-to-end handling of spatial data via Well-Known Binary (WKB). The feature maps GEOMETRY to PrestoDB's VARCHAR, updates the QueryBuilder to support GEOMETRY column expressions, and includes tests for insertion and retrieval of geometric shapes. This work expands spatial data interoperability with MySQL sources, reduces custom ETL needs, and broadens analytics capabilities for customers relying on geographic data.

January 2025

1 Commits

Jan 1, 2025

January 2025 monthly summary for prestodb/presto focusing on security hardening and dependency upgrades to mitigate CVE-2023-3635 in the Presto client. The patch upgraded critical dependencies and introduced a compatibility layer to preserve client interoperability while removing deprecated interrupt handling.

Activity

Loading activity data...

Quality Metrics

Correctness96.6%
Maintainability90.0%
Architecture90.0%
Performance86.6%
AI Usage20.0%

Skills & Technologies

Programming Languages

C++JavaMarkdownSQL

Technical Skills

C++ developmentData TypesDatabase ConnectorsDependency ManagementGeospatial DataGeospatial Data HandlingJDBCJSON HandlingJavaJava DevelopmentMongoDBSQLSecurity PatchingSpark SQLTesting

Repositories Contributed To

2 repos

Overview of all repositories you've contributed to across your timeline

prestodb/presto

Jan 2025 Jul 2025
5 Months active

Languages Used

JavaSQL

Technical Skills

Dependency ManagementJava DevelopmentSecurity PatchingDatabase ConnectorsGeospatial DataJava

facebookincubator/velox

Feb 2026 Feb 2026
1 Month active

Languages Used

C++Markdown

Technical Skills

C++ developmentSpark SQLunit testing